-- Lists all managed policies that are attached to the specified IAM role.
--
-- An IAM role can also have inline policies embedded with it. To list the inline policies for a role, use the < ListRolePolicies> API. For information about policies, see <http://docs.aws.amazon.com/IAM/latest/UserGuide/policies-managed-vs-inline.html Managed Policies and Inline Policies> in the /IAM User Guide/.
--
-- You can paginate the results using the 'MaxItems' and 'Marker' parameters. You can use the 'PathPrefix' parameter to limit the list of policies to only those matching the specified path prefix. If there are no policies attached to the specified role (or none that match the specified path prefix), the action returns an empty list.
--
-- This operation returns paginated results.

-- | The path prefix for filtering the results. This parameter is optional. If it is not included, it defaults to a slash (\/), listing all policies.
--
-- The <http://wikipedia.org/wiki/regex regex pattern> for this parameter is a string of characters consisting of either a forward slash (\/) by itself or a string that must begin and end with forward slashes, containing any ASCII character from the ! (\\u0021) thru the DEL character (\\u007F), including most punctuation characters, digits, and upper and lowercased letters.
larpPathPrefix :: Lens' ListAttachedRolePolicies (Maybe Text)
larpPathPrefix = lens _larpPathPrefix (\ s a -> s{_larpPathPrefix = a});

-- | Use this parameter only when paginating results and only after you receive a response indicating that the results are truncated. Set it to the value of the 'Marker' element in the response that you received to indicate where the next call should start.
larpMarker :: Lens' ListAttachedRolePolicies (Maybe Text)
larpMarker = lens _larpMarker (\ s a -> s{_larpMarker = a});

-- | Use this only when paginating results to indicate the maximum number of items you want in the response. If additional items exist beyond the maximum you specify, the 'IsTruncated' response element is 'true'.
--
-- This parameter is optional. If you do not include it, it defaults to 100. Note that IAM might return fewer results, even when there are more results available. In that case, the 'IsTruncated' response element returns 'true' and 'Marker' contains a value to include in the subsequent call that tells the service where to continue from.
larpMaxItems :: Lens' ListAttachedRolePolicies (Maybe Natural)
larpMaxItems = lens _larpMaxItems (\ s a -> s{_larpMaxItems = a}) . mapping _Nat;

-- | The name (friendly name, not ARN) of the role to list attached policies for.
--
-- The <http://wikipedia.org/wiki/regex regex pattern> for this parameter is a string of characters consisting of upper and lowercase alphanumeric characters with no spaces. You can also include any of the following characters: =,.\'-
larpRoleName :: Lens' ListAttachedRolePolicies Text
larpRoleName = lens _larpRoleName (\ s a -> s{_larpRoleName = a});
